Florian Ware: Moorcroft or Reproduction

Florian Ware is a famous series of artful and collectible Studio Pottery produced by Moorcroft, UK. Authentic Florian Ware from Moorcroft bears a brown back stamp from 1898-1905 sometimes with the Moorcroft signature or marks. Moorcroft made Florian Ware designs up to around 1928 but after 1905 they are all marked with other Moorcroft hallmarks (stamps, printed, impressed, or paper). According to a marks expert service I registered with, Florian Ware blue stamp and a ribbon, gees from a trading gepany that Imports China and Porcelain items from Asia, most notably from China. They also added that many Asian Importers use names that are associated with famous Pottery or Porcelain to give them a European or American origin feel, but these pieces are usually made to order by several factories almost exclusively for Export. As we know many 'knock offs' are made in the Asian factories and sold in the US market.
